emphasize to give particular attention to; stress.
evaporate to turn from liquid into gas; pass away in the form of vapor.
extinguish to put out; stop the burning of.
fragrant having a pleasant smell.
fruitful producing a rich and abundant growth.
gleam a small or brief flash or beam of light.
graduate a person who has finished studying at high school or college. A diploma is given to a graduate to show that all the necessary work has been done.
idle not active or in use; not working.
importance the quality or condition of having great significance or value.
industry the activity of process of turning raw materials into finished products, or a particular business that does this.
organize to set in order; arrange in an orderly way.
restate to say or write again or in a different way.
sob to cry with great emotion while making short gasps for breath.
sympathy kind understanding and concern for others when they are sad, suffering, or having trouble.
thatch straw, palm leaves, or other dried plant material used as a roof covering.
